Step-by-Step Guide to Ensure a Spotless Move-Out Adventure

Step 1: Plan Ahead for a Stress-Free Move-Out

Organization is the foundation of a successful transition. Start by creating a detailed move-out checklist and timeline. Give yourself ample time--last-minute cleaning marathons often lead to overlooked details.

  • Read Your Lease: Review the move-out terms and cleaning requirements in your rental agreement.
  • Schedule Cleaning: Set aside days specifically for in-depth cleaning, separate from moving or packing.
  • Gather Supplies: Stock up on essential cleaning products, equipment, trash bags, and protective gear.

Step 2: Declutter and Pack

Begin by decluttering your home. A clutter-free space is far easier to clean. As you pack, donate or dispose of unwanted items. Pay special attention to forgotten storage areas like basements, attics, and closets.

  • Sort belongings into keep, donate, or discard piles.
  • Clearly label moving boxes for easier unpacking.
  • Don't forget to empty all drawers, cabinets, and appliances.

Step 3: Clean Room by Room for Spotless Results

Taking a systematic, room-by-room approach ensures nothing gets missed. Below is a breakdown of areas to focus on as you pursue an immaculate move-out cleaning.

The Kitchen

  • Appliances: Clean inside and out--refrigerator, oven, stovetop, microwave, and dishwasher. Don't forget to remove lingering food residues and odors.
  • Cabinets and Drawers: Empty them, wipe down shelves, and remove crumbs or debris.
  • Counters and Backsplashes: Scrub surfaces with appropriate cleaners to remove stains and buildup.
  • Sinks and Faucets: Use a descaler to tackle limescale and polish for sparkle.
  • Floors: Sweep and mop thoroughly, paying attention to edges and under appliances.

Bathrooms

  • Toilets, Showers & Tubs: Use strong disinfectants and remove soap scum, mold, and hard water stains.
  • Sinks & Mirrors: Polish until they shine; check for toothpaste splatters and waterspots.
  • Tile & Grout: Scrub grout lines to remove mildew and discoloration.
  • Cabinets & Drawers: Empty and clean inside surfaces.
  • Floors: Mop with disinfectant for a sanitary finish.

Living Areas and Bedrooms

  • Walls: Spot clean marks and touch up paint where needed.
  • Windows & Sills: Wash windows inside and out, wipe sills and tracks free of dirt and debris.
  • Closets: Remove all hangers and debris; wipe shelves and rods.
  • Carpets & Flooring: Vacuum and shampoo carpets if required; sweep and mop hard floors.
  • Fixtures: Dust and wipe light fixtures, fans, and baseboards.

Other Key Areas

  • Entryways & Hallways: These high-traffic zones require extra attention for a truly spotless move-out.
  • Exterior Spaces: If responsible, tidy patios, balconies, or gardens.
  • Garbage Disposal: Remove all trash, recycling, and hazardous waste.

Step 4: Don't Forget Hidden Spots

It's the hidden spots that often make or break a spotless move-out adventure. Inspect areas such as:

  • Behind and beneath large appliances
  • Air vents and filter covers
  • Window tracks and door frames
  • Outlets, switch plates, and thermostats
  • Curtains and blinds (clean or launder as needed)

Step 5: Address Repairs and Maintenance Issues

Many rental agreements require you to leave the property in the same condition as when you moved in, _excluding normal wear and tear_. To ensure a flawless transition:

  • Patch nail holes and touch up paint
  • Fix or replace burnt out light bulbs
  • Report any major damage to your landlord prior to move-out
  • Repair leaky faucets or loose door handles

If repairs are needed beyond your skill level, consider hiring a professional to avoid deductions from your deposit.

Final Walk-Through: The Last Step to Move-Out Perfection

Once everything is cleaned and repairs are complete, schedule a final walk-through with your landlord. During this inspection:

  • Document the Condition: Take time-stamped photographs to provide evidence of cleanliness and repairs.
  • Provide Receipts: If you hired cleaners or made repairs, keep receipts handy to demonstrate your commitment to a spotless move-out.
  • Return Keys and Remotes: Double-check that all keys, garage openers, and passes are accounted for.
  • Get Written Confirmation: Request written confirmation that the property was left in satisfactory condition.

Common Move-Out Cleaning Mistakes to Avoid

  • *Skipping the oven or refrigerator*: These are high-priority inspection items.
  • *Forgetting window tracks, baseboards, or air vents*: Dust and debris lurk here.
  • *Leaving trash behind*: Make sure all bins are empty and clean.
  • *Ignoring outdoor spaces*: Patios, entryways, and sheds should be tidied if applicable.
  • *Overlooking light fixtures and switches*: Wipe them clean for a true shine.
